Ricky Casino & Biggest Library Of Games In Australi
Ricky Casino & Biggest Library Of Games In AustraliaRicky Casino Overview Australia 2024ContentUsability In The PlatformHow To Play Ricky Casino Game Titles HereRicky Casino FaqRicky Casino - Greatest Online Casino…